Xshell6免费版使用教程全解析

xshell6免费版怎么使用

时间:2024-12-18 00:50


如何高效使用Xshell6免费版 Xshell6是一款功能强大的终端仿真程序,由NetSarang公司开发,特别适用于Linux系统远程连接和管理

    它提供了一个直观易用的图形界面,让用户能够轻松、安全地从本地计算机连接到远程Linux服务器

    本文将详细介绍Xshell6免费版的使用方法,帮助用户高效、便捷地进行远程管理

     一、下载与安装 首先,用户需要下载Xshell6免费版

    可以从NetSarang官方网站下载:【Xshell6免费版下载地址】(https://www.netsarang.com/download/free_license.html)

    下载完成后,进行解压并运行程序

    部分用户可能更偏爱免安装版本,这种版本无需复杂的安装过程,直接通过压缩包中的可执行文件运行,非常适合临时使用或在不便安装软件的环境下使用

     二、初次配置与连接 1.打开远程服务器: 使用Xshell之前,需要确保远程服务器(或虚拟机)已经启动,并且可以通过网络访问

     2.获取IP地址: 打开服务器端的终端,输入`ifconfig`命令获取服务器的IP地址

    这个IP地址将在后续配置Xshell时使用

     3.启动Xshell: 打开Xshell软件,点击左上角的“新建”按钮,开始创建一个新的会话

     4.配置会话信息: 在新建会话窗口中,输入远程服务器的用户名和IP地址

    点击“确定”保存配置

     5.连接服务器: 双击新建的会话,Xshell会尝试通过SSH协议连接到远程服务器

    如果弹出SSH用户名窗口,输入远程服务器端的登录名称,并勾选“记住用户名”,方便下次登录

     6.身份验证: 在“SSH用户身份验证”窗口中,输入对应的用户名和密码,并勾选“记住密码”

    点击“确定”后,Xshell将成功登录远程服务器

     三、使用技巧与功能介绍 1.快捷键操作: -复制和粘贴:在Xshell中,由于Ctrl+C和Ctrl+V与Linux Shell中的快捷键冲突,Xshell提供了其他快捷键来执行复制和粘贴操作

    复制:Ctrl+Insert;粘贴:Shift+Insert或鼠标中键

    用户还可以在选项中进行自定义设置,比如设置鼠标右键为粘贴

     -快速选中:在Shell界面中,快速点击三次鼠标即可选中当前行,方便进行复制或删除操作

     -快速切换Tab:在打开的多个Tab中,可以使用Alt+1~9快捷键快速切换,也可以使用Ctrl+Tab或Shift+Tab进行顺序切换

     2.标签化管理: Xshell支持多标签界面,可以在一个窗口中同时打开多个远程会话

    这样,用户可以方便地管理和切换不同的远程连接,提高工作效率

     3.会话管理: 每个保存的会话连接信息都保存在`.xsh`文件中(即ini文件),默认路径为`%APPDATA%NetSarangXshellSessions`

    用户可以通过拷贝这些文件来迁移会话信息

     4.文件传输: -上传文件:在Xshell中,可以通过安装`lrzsz`工具来上传文件

    连接服务器后,输入`rz`命令,即可打开上传文件窗口,选择文件后点击“打开”即可上传

     -下载文件:要下载文件,可以使用# sz {文件}命令,然后会弹出保存文件的窗口,用户可以选择保存文件的位置

     5.动态端口转发: Xshell支持动态端口转发功能,可以在本地和远程服务器之间建立一条加密的隧道,用于转发特定端口的数据

    这对于需要安全访问远程服务的情况非常有用

     6.脚本与自动化: Xshell提供了强大的脚本功能,用户可以通过编写脚本来自动化远程管理任务

    这不仅提高了工作效率,还减少了人为操作带来的错误风险

     7.界面与定制: Xshell的界面高度可定制,用户可以根据自己的喜好调整字体、颜色、布局等设置

    此外,Xshell还支持多种主题配色方案,让用户在使用过程中更加舒适

     8.其他高级功能: -键盘快捷键:用户可以为常用操作设置快捷键,提高操作效率

     -自定义键盘映射:用户可以根据需要自定义键盘映射,以适应不同的工作环境

     -Unicode支持:Xshell完全支持Unicode字符,可以正确处理各种语言的字符集

     四、常见问题与解决方案 1.无法连接服务器: 如果无法连接服务器,首先检查IP地址和端口号是否正确,其次检查服务器是否开启了SSH服务,并允许来自当前IP地址的连接

    此外,防火墙和网络设置也可能影响连接

     2.弹出确认对话框: 在退出Xshell或关闭会话时,有时会弹出确认对话框

    用户可以在“Tools→Options→Advanced”中关闭这些确认选项,以避免不必要的打扰

     3.快捷键冲突: 如果在使用Xshell时遇到快捷键冲突,可以在“Tools→Options→Menu&Short Keys”中自定义快捷键设置,以确保与常用操作不冲突

     4.会话信息丢失: 如果会话信息丢失或无法保存,可以尝试检查`.xsh`文件是否损坏或被删除

    同时,确保Xshell具有足够的权限来读取和写入这些文件

     五、总结 Xshell6免费版是一款功能强大且易于使用的远程连接工具,特别适用于Linux系统的远程管理

    通过本文的介绍,用户不仅可以掌握Xshell的基本使用方法,还能了解一些高级功能和技巧,以便更高效地进行远程管理

    无论是系统管理员还是开发人员,都可以通过Xshell来简化工作流程,提高工作效率

     在使用过程中,如果遇到任何问题或困难,可以查阅Xshell的官方文档或在线社区寻求帮助

    此外,随着技术的不断发展,Xshell也在不断更新和完善其功能

    因此,建议用户定期检查更新,以获取最新的功能和改进